Action description:
To enable regional and remote customers to access government services without needing to travel long distances to visit a service centre. At an Agent and an Access Point, customers can use self-service equipment including phones, free Wi-Fi and internet enabled self-service terminals with a scanning capability to upload documents. Additionally, Agents provide supported assistance for customers to register and access digital services to engage with government.
